Deal Details
Costco Wholesale has for its Members: Toto Drake 2-Piece 1.28 GPF Comfort Height Elongated Toilet (MS786154CEFGWS#01) on sale for $319.99. Shipping is free.

Thanks to community member Piano.Teacher for sharing this deal.

Features:
  • Comfort Height
  • Watersaving 1.28 GPF Tornado Flush
  • Transitional Toilet Design
  • SoftClose Seat Included
  • Wax Ring And Braided 20" Supply Line Included

Quote from mkinnen03 :
I work at a plumbing whole saler we refuse the sell this model. Plumbers say maintenance is horrendous on it.

This is widely regarded as one of the best toilets, are you a bot? If you are being real, plumbers probably say maintenance is horrendous because they never have to perform maintenance and never get hired. It is quite literally the simplest design for a toilet with a removable water reservoir. The flush mechanism is completely replaceable, the toilet is super easy to install, you can visually see how the waste pipe bends. Please provide one piece of evidence about why this toilet is hard to service for a plumber.
